Internal cRIO fuse
 
We have a cRIO in which the internal fuse seems to have blown. We are wondering what we should do to attempt to get this fixed. We have read in a few places that we might be able to open up the cRIO and service the fuse ourselves. Also is there any NI approved instructions for how to go about fixing this.
If we are not able to service the cRIO ourselves, then what process would we go about for getting NI to fix this.

It takes a skilled professional to fix it, but it will void your warranty.
Let NI take care of it for you, they are professionals and very responsive.
